import * as asn1js from "asn1js"; import { getParametersValue } from "pvutils"; import NoticeReference from "./NoticeReference.js"; //************************************************************************************** // noinspection JSUnusedGlobalSymbols export default class SPUserNotice { //********************************************************************************** /** * Constructor for SPUserNotice class * @param {Object} [parameters={}] * @property {Object} [schema] asn1js parsed value */ constructor(parameters = {}) { //region Internal properties of the object if("noticeRef" in parameters) /** * @type {NoticeReference} * @description noticeRef */ this.noticeRef = getParametersValue(parameters, "noticeRef", SPUserNotice.defaultValues("noticeRef")); if("explicitText" in parameters) { /** * @type {string} * @description explicitText */ this.explicitText = getParametersValue(parameters, "explicitText", SPUserNotice.defaultValues("explicitText")); this._explicitTextType = (-1); // 0 - VISIBLESTRING, 1 - BMPSTRING, 2 - UTF8STRING } //endregion //region If input argument array contains "schema" for this object if("schema" in parameters) this.fromSchema(parameters.schema); //endregion } //********************************************************************************** /** * Return default values for all class members * @param {string} memberName String name for a class member */ static defaultValues(memberName) { switch(memberName) { case "noticeRef": return new NoticeReference(); case "explicitText": return ""; default: throw new Error(`Invalid member name for SPUserNotice class: ${memberName}`); } } //********************************************************************************** /** * Compare values with default values for all class members * @param {string} memberName String name for a class member * @param {*} memberValue Value to compare with default value */ static compareWithDefault(memberName, memberValue) { switch(memberName) { case "noticeRef": return ((NoticeReference.compareWithDefault("organization", memberValue.organization)) && (NoticeReference.compareWithDefault("noticeNumbers", memberValue.noticeNumbers))); case "explicitText": return (memberValue === ""); default: throw new Error(`Invalid member name for SPUserNotice class: ${memberName}`); } } //********************************************************************************** /** * Return value of asn1js schema for current class * @param {Object} parameters Input parameters for the schema * @returns {Object} asn1js schema object */ static schema(parameters = {}) { // SPUserNotice ::= SEQUENCE { // noticeRef NoticeReference OPTIONAL, // explicitText DisplayText OPTIONAL} /** * @type {Object} * @property {string} [blockName] * @property {string} [sPUserNotice] * @property {string} [explicitText] */ const names = getParametersValue(parameters, "names", {}); return (new asn1js.Sequence({ name: (names.blockName || ""), value: [ NoticeReference.schema(names.sPUserNotice || { names: { blockName: "", optional: true } }), new asn1js.Choice({ value: [ new asn1js.VisibleString({ name: (names.explicitText || "") }), new asn1js.BmpString({ name: (names.explicitText || "") }), new asn1js.Utf8String({ name: (names.explicitText || "") }) ] }) ] })); } //********************************************************************************** /** * Convert parsed asn1js object into current class * @param {!Object} schema */ fromSchema(schema) { //region Check the schema is valid const asn1 = asn1js.compareSchema(schema, schema, SPUserNotice.schema({ names: { noticeRef: { names: { blockName: "noticeRef" } }, explicitText: "explicitText" } }) ); if(asn1.verified === false) throw new Error("Object's schema was not verified against input data for SPUserNotice"); //endregion //region Get internal properties from parsed schema if("noticeRef" in asn1.result) this.noticeRef = new NoticeReference({ schema: asn1.result.noticeRef }); if("explicitText" in asn1.result) { this.explicitText = asn1.result.explicitText.valueBlock.value; switch(asn1.result.explicitText.idBlock.tagNumber) { case 26: // VISIBLESTRING this._explicitTextType = 0; break; case 30: // BMPSTRING this._explicitTextType = 1; break; case 12: // UTF8STRING this._explicitTextType = 2; break; default: throw new Error("Object's schema was not verified against input data for SPUserNotice"); } } //endregion } //********************************************************************************** /** * Convert current object to asn1js object and set correct values * @returns {Object} asn1js object */ toSchema() { //region Create array for output sequence const outputArray = []; if("noticeRef" in this) outputArray.push(this.noticeRef.toSchema()); if("explicitText" in this) { switch(this._explicitTextType) { case 0: outputArray.push(new asn1js.VisibleString({ value: this.explicitText })); break; case 1: outputArray.push(new asn1js.BmpString({ value: this.explicitText })); break; case 2: outputArray.push(new asn1js.Utf8String({ value: this.explicitText })); break; default: throw new Error("The \"explicitText\" property was not correctly initialized"); } } //endregion //region Construct and return new ASN.1 schema for this object return (new asn1js.Sequence({ value: outputArray })); //endregion } //********************************************************************************** /** * Convertion for the class to JSON object * @returns {Object} */ toJSON() { const _object = {}; if("noticeRef" in this) _object.noticeRef = this.noticeRef.toJSON(); if("explicitText" in this) _object.explicitText = this.explicitText; return _object; } //********************************************************************************** } //**************************************************************************************
